Understanding the Shift Toward Interactive Flight Engagement

The aviation sector has historically relied on straightforward ticketing and customer service channels. However, as the digital landscape matures, airlines and related entities are integrating multi-layered engagement tools that foster deeper connections with travelers. One such frontier involves gamified digital experiences, immersive content, and interactive applications designed specifically for aircraft environments.

The Role of In-Flight Gamification and Digital Engagement

Emerging as a pivotal element in this landscape is in-flight entertainment (IFE) systems incorporating gamification strategies. These platforms are no longer passive screens; they serve as interactive portals that transform routine flights into memorable experiences. According to recent industry surveys, approximately 65% of airlines exploring IFE innovations prioritize digital engagement features, including games, quizzes, and personalized content.

For example, some leading airlines have adopted interactive gaming experiences to entertain passengers during long-haul flights, fostering a sense of community and brand affinity. These initiatives are motivated by extensive research showing that engaged travelers are more likely to share positive experiences and develop loyalty.
